Output 5572db3dee85c63c2cd3463e4d2a7e8a032016ace91d593fbb07f061f6d71839:1

value
468368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8edb3814bf1d3045955427d49e6976f9a88597e OP_EQUAL
address
3NvdSpKo7NLqyXTbwTp7HrNkcwwGdHtkLC
transaction
5572db3dee85c63c2cd3463e4d2a7e8a032016ace91d593fbb07f061f6d71839
confirmations
341909
spent
true